swift中fallthrough的作用

原创 2015年11月17日 19:38:48


let num = 10

switch num{

case 0...20

println("Go On")

fallthough

default

println("the end")

}

打印结果 

Go On

the end

即在特殊情况下需要继续执行case后面的语句时,写fallthough。


Swift的switch结构中,fallthrough的用法注意总结

在swift的switch中,case后面加了fallthrough的用法,就和OC的case后面没加break的用法是一样的!使用fallthrough需要注意的有:1.加了fallthrough后...
  • XieYupeng520
  • XieYupeng520
  • 2015年07月05日 17:19
  • 4211

swift之控制转移语句,continue,break,fallthrough,return,带标签的语句

swift之控制转移语句,continue,break,fallthrough,return,带标签的语句
  • lvdezhou
  • lvdezhou
  • 2015年11月16日 11:09
  • 1163

Swift中fallthrough的使用

转自: http://blog.sina.com.cn/s/blog_6d01cce30101noxx.html Swift中除了支持C中的continue,break,return,另外一种跳转关...
  • u010998924
  • u010998924
  • 2015年12月29日 13:43
  • 168

go语言中fallthrough用法

switch sExpr { case expr1: some instructions case expr2: some other instructions case expr3:...
  • xuduorui
  • xuduorui
  • 2016年12月28日 18:17
  • 3035

swift中!与?的作用

Swift语言使用var定义变量,但和别的语言不同,Swift里不会自动给变量赋初始值,也就是说变量不会有默认值,所以要求使用变量之前必须要对其初始化。如果在使用变量之前不进行初始化就会报错: ...
  • maindek
  • maindek
  • 2016年02月18日 11:37
  • 254

swift语言之fallthrough

摘录自: Fallthrough Swift语言中的switch不会从上一个case分支落入到下一个case分支中。相反,只要第一个匹配到的case分支完成了它需要执行的语句,整个sw...
  • u010282836
  • u010282836
  • 2014年07月07日 11:48
  • 846

golang if-else 和 switch-fallthrough 比较

经过比较  if  时间更快! package main import ( "fmt" "math/rand" "time" ) func main() { n := 10000...
  • soekchl521
  • soekchl521
  • 2017年06月29日 11:05
  • 338

go语言fallthrough的用法心得

fallthrough:Go里面switch默认相当于每个case最后带有break,匹配成功后不会自动向下执行其他case,而是跳出整个switch, 但是可以使用fallthrough强制执行后面...
  • zsy619
  • zsy619
  • 2017年04月21日 09:26
  • 326

Swift——(三)Swift中下划线的妙用

AlienTech for better life!~
  • twlkyao
  • twlkyao
  • 2014年06月13日 21:39
  • 13011

Go 语言小记

本文主要是读的笔记. 本文稍欠缺些整理.简介本节主要是对Go的一些主要内容进行基础的介绍语法特点变量类型的声明 类型放到变量名之后 函数可以返回多个变量 defer 可以延迟函数的调用(形成一个...
  • lzx_victory
  • lzx_victory
  • 2017年11月05日 15:59
  • 124
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:swift中fallthrough的作用
举报原因:
原因补充:

(最多只允许输入30个字)